la•va•bo  (lə vābō, -vä-),USA pronunciation n., pl. -boes. 
  1. Religion[Eccles.]
    • the ritual washing of the celebrant's hands after the offertory in the Mass, accompanied in the Roman rite by the recitation of Psalm 26:6–12.
    • the passage recited.
    • the small towel or the basin used.
  2. Architecture(in many medieval monasteries) a large stone basin equipped with a number of small orifices through which water flowed, used for the performance of ablutions.
  3. Furniturea washbowl with a spigot-equipped water tank above, both mounted on a wall: now often used for decoration or as a planter.
  • Latin lavābō: I shall wash
  • 1855–60

lavabo /ləˈveɪbəʊ/ n ( pl -boes, -bos) chiefly
    • the ritual washing of the celebrant's hands after the offertory at Mass
    • (as modifier): lavabo basin, lavabo towel
  1. a trough for washing in a convent or monastery
Etymology: 19th Century: from Latin: I shall wash, the opening of Psalm 26:6
